Five years ago, on New Year's Eve, we travelled down the motorway to meet with another volunteer and bring home a rather sad and confused old dog as a temporary foster. Jasper Bear, as he became known, had been separated from his poorly owner and his doggie friend and taken to the vets to be put down.

Luckily for Jasper (and us), the vets got in touch with Oldies Club instead and there was a mad NYE rush to get Jasper to safety. I had never fostered for Oldies Club before, because quite frankly I'm a rubbish fosterer, but circumstances conspired and I found myself volunteering on this occasion. It was meant to be, I'm completely sure about that.

The first night Jasper was here, I dozed in an armchair all night so that I could be near him and because I couldn't sleep for the thought of handing him over for a move to his 'proper' foster home. It quickly became apparent that Jasper wasn't going anywhere. We'd fallen in love as soon as we put him in the car to bring him home and he fitted in so well with our existing rescue dogs - and I'm sure he gained comfort from them being here too, after being parted from his previous doggie companion. So we adopted him and he became our forever Jasper Bear. In the initial days he would pace from front to back door and when out walking, he would seem to be trying to 'get home', but he soon came to regard us as his new family and truly became one of us. He was the sweetest boy, very handsome and with a bit of a cheeky side too.

Jasper was with us for almost two years before we had to say goodbye as he set off on his journey to Rainbow Bridge. I don't wish to make you sad. I did cry while writing this, because I will love and miss Jasper always, but every day with him was a blessing. We are so glad that thanks to Oldies Club, he had an amazing few years with us and left for the Bridge with his beloved new family by his side when it really was his time to go, rather than with kind strangers when he still had so much to live for.

Oldies Club makes a REAL difference to the lives of older dogs. The charity has taken in other dogs like Jasper who were facing being put down before their time and also dogs from many other situations that made it impossible for them to stay with their previous families.

Oldies Club is a dog rescue charity which is run by volunteers and helps dogs aged 7+. It often takes in dogs that have been neglected, resulting in large vet bills. Oldies Club places dogs in foster homes, where they are assessed and receive any veterinary treatment required before being rehomed.
